Gao Fang (medicinal paste), also known as Gao Ji (pasty preparation), is a relatively thick liquid obtained by decocting and concentrating traditional Chinese medicinal herbs. Medicinal pastes, which flourished during the Han and Tang dynasties, originated from the imperial court. Also known as gāo jì (膏剂), gāo zī (膏滋), they are precious traditional Chinese medicine preparations that integrate nourishment, prevention, regulation, and disease elimination.
